The causes of the dense bumps on the burned area include inflammatory reaction of the tissue, allergic reaction, etc., which need to be identified and then targeted treatment under the guidance of the doctor. Patients in the process of skin repair after being scalded by microbial infection will lead to local tissue inflammatory reaction, manifested in the local appearance of dense pimples, at this time can be sterilized by iodine volts, followed by traumatic erythromycin ointment for treatment. In the use of drugs to treat burns, the scalded area may show an allergic reaction and the appearance of small bumps, can use loratadine and other anti-allergy treatment.
